python - pyperclip 没有属性副本

标签 python python-3.x pyperclip

当我运行这段代码时

import pyperclip
pyperclip.copy('German')
pyperclip.paste()

我得到了错误

Traceback (most recent call last):
  File "C:/Windows/System32/pyperclip.py", line 1, in <module>
    import pyperclip
  File "C:/Windows/System32\pyperclip.py", line 2, in <module>
    pyperclip.copy('German')
AttributeError: module 'pyperclip' has no attribute 'copy'

我已经使用 pip 安装了 pyperclip 我已尝试重新安装 Pyperclip,但它什么也没做。

最佳答案

您通过将文件命名为 pyperclip.py 来调用您的模块 pyperclip。因此,你的import pyperclip实际上是递归导入(导入你自己的模块),是行不通的。

为避免这种情况,请不要将您的模块命名为与您使用的库相同的名称。

关于python - pyperclip 没有属性副本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33341080/

相关文章:

Python:如何跨多个间隔创建固定范围的散点图?

python - pyperclip 模块引发错误消息

python - 如何在列表列表中找到最常见的元素?

python - 在字典中追加多个值,但避免python中字典值中的重复元素

python - 访问 Travis-CI 上的剪贴板

python - 函数调用不执行其定义

python - 填充行时更改Excel文件中的行

python - 如何在 Dreamhost 上使用 Python 注册建立一个基本网站?

如果元组中的第二项是顺序的,Python 从元组中提取索引